Safe Passage Family Resource Center, Fort Bragg, CA seeks bilingual (Spanish/English) Youth Advocate for our Assets and Triple P parenting programs.
-Provide advocacy for non English speaking parents of high school students seeking to improve their English conversational skills.
- Attend High School events to provide assistance and information regarding services to assist them on their literacy needs.
- Provide translation assistance in the Fort Bragg schools for IEP's.
- Assist parents in accessing the Aries system.
- Attend trainings and meetings in Fort Bragg/ Ukiah and other locations in the county.
- Work closely with government and other non profit agencies.
- Facilitate parenting classes in Spanish and English using the Triple P curriculum.
- Facilitate play groups for small children and their guardian's.
- Basic case management in support of community referrals to meet family needs.
- Documentation of all services. Provide monthly and annual service reports.
- Assist parents in attending LatCo meetings.
- Ability to use the Family Resource Center network database.
- Work some weekends/evenings for community events.
Candidates should have case management experience and who thrives in a client-centered, diverse environment. Prefer at least 2 years experience; 32 hrs/wk. Must be able to speak, type, write and read in Spanish and English. Bilingual required. Email cover letter and resume.
